IoD News If you are setting up a company or have recently been appointed as a company secretary, this new edition of The Company Secretary's Handbook will guide you through all the procedures and processes required by the Companies Act. Fully revised and updated to take account of the latest legislation, it will help you to get it right from the start and to avoid the common pitfalls. Clear and concise, it includes: - duties of a company secretary; - types of company; - formation of companies; - board meetings; - directors' duties; - corporate governance; - share transactions and dividends; - dissolution of a company. Complete with checklists and examples of current documentation, The Company Secretary's Handbook is the guide for all company secretaries. Helen Ashton BA, FCIS, is a chartered secretary and the Head of Corporate Governance of BT Global Services and formerly the Head of Compliance of the Company Secretarial Department at Ernst & Young.Ashton, Helen is the author of 'Company Secretary's Handbook A Guide to Duties and Responsibilities', published 2006 under ISBN 9780749447557 and ISBN 0749447559.
